Understanding Common Pipe Repair Emergencies in Everett
Everett, with its diverse climate and varying seasonal temperatures, presents unique challenges for home and business owners regarding pipe maintenance. Here are some common pipe-related issues that may require immediate attention:
Plumbing Leaks:
Leaking pipes can start as subtle drips and escalate into full-blown floods if left unattended. Water leaks not only cause damage to your property but also lead to significant water waste and higher utility bills.
Frozen Pipes:
During the cold winter months, pipes in uninsulated areas are prone to freezing, expanding, and potentially bursting. This can disrupt water supply lines and lead to severe flooding if not addressed promptly.
Broken or Burst Pipes:
Sudden breaks in pipes can be caused by extreme temperature changes, pipe corrosion, or aging infrastructure. These situations require immediate attention to prevent structural damage and water contamination.

Preventing Frozen Pipes in Everett’s Cold Winters
While it’s impossible to guarantee 100% protection against frozen pipes, implementing preventive measures can significantly reduce the risk:
- Insulate Pipes: Use pipe insulation to protect exposed pipes from temperature fluctuations. This is especially important for pipes near exterior walls or windows.
- Keep Heat On: During extremely cold periods, consider keeping a low heat setting in your home or business to prevent pipes from freezing.
- Open Cabinets: In colder months, opening cabinets beneath sinks can help prevent heat loss and reduce the chances of pipe freeze damage.
- Drain Water Lines: If you plan to be away during cold snaps, draining water from pipes (especially those not used frequently) can prevent freezing.

Q: How do I know if I have a plumbing leak?
A: Signs of a plumbing leak include persistent drips, wet spots on floors or walls, higher-than-normal water bills, and unusual noises coming from pipes. Addressing leaks promptly is crucial to avoid structural damage.
Q: What should I do if my pipe bursts in the middle of the night?
A: In such emergencies, turn off your main water supply valve (if accessible) to stop water flow immediately. Call a 24/7 emergency plumber who can provide quick repair or replacement services.
